Estimating (估算)
估算是专业能力的综合表现。
难点 需求分析
行政干预
精确度 PI
美国的议员曾提案要求将PI值定为3。
而NASA将需要12个小数位。
建议估算时间以周为单位。
5
估算是专业能力的体现!
新的系统
建立系统架构模型
分解为组件
设计组件的功能
依功能对各个组件进行估算
展开及细化
汇总
修改的系统
识别需要变更的组件
定义需变更的组件内容
依据变更的内容进行逐项估算
汇总
追踪估算,逐步修正误差!

Control Structure Need a loop that executes a specified number of times
To use a for loop
If change the index value of a for loop force it to terminate, use a while loop instead.
Else to use a while loop.
Reference: Write Solid Code, Maguire, 1993
9
Controlling the loop Major principles
简化循环体相关连的因素(所引用的变量或数据),判
断或结束条件一定要简单。
循环也是另类的子程序,可以视其为Black box.
Entering the Loop
Put initialization code directly before the loop
Use while ( true ) for infinite loops
Don’t use a for loop when a while loop is more appropriate

Processing the middle of the loop Use { and } to enclose the statements in a loop Avoid empty loops Keep loop-housekeeping chores at either the beginning or the
end of the loop Make each loop perform only one function
可以做,但不代表应该做。正确的代码不代表是好的代码!
12
Exiting the loop Existing loops early
According to an article in Software Engineering Notes, the software error that 7 brought down the New York City phone systems for 9 hours on January 15, 8 1990 was due to an extra break statement (SEN 1990)
break的分散代表逻辑上的分散,会带来维护上的风险!大量的return出现在函数
体,多个深层嵌套,变量中途转为它用,多处理重复功能相近的代码,都预示者开发者的逻辑可能已经出现问题!
13
Checking endpoints Willingness to perform this kind of check is a key
difference between efficient and inefficient programmers.
How to check
Hand calculations
Mental simulations
Calculate by Excel
What are benefits?
You understand how your code works rather than guessing about it!
14
How long should a loop be Make your loops short enough to view all at once.
Limit nesting to three levels
Move loop innards of long loops into routines
Make long loops especially clear.
Single exit.

Control Structure and Complexity
The control flow is at least one of the largest contributors to complexity, if not the largest.
HP apply McCabe’s complexity metric, that is helpful to improve coding quality.
General guideline for reducing complexity
Improve your own mental juggling abilities
You can decrease the complexity of your programs and the amount of concentration required to understand them.
17
How to measure complexity Techniques for counting the decision points in a routine
Start with 1 for the straight pat through the routine Add 1 for each of the following keywords, or their equivalents: if
while repeat for and or Add 1 for each case in a case statement
Exercise
if ( ( (status = Success ) and done) or ( not done and ( numLines >= maxLines ) ) )
then …
*Cyclomatic Complexity18
Table Driven Advantage:
Simplify codes and enhance the performance
Enhance the system customization capability.
Weakness:
Not everyone know it well, it may bring extra efforts.
Virtually anything you can select with logic statements, you can select with tables instead.

The law of Demeter 某个对象的任何方法都应该只能调用:
它自身
传入该方法的任何参数
它创建的任何对象
任何直接持有的组件对象

Refactoring
重构最困难之处在于情感上,而不是技术上!
目的: 不改变“软件之可察行为”前提下,提高其可理解性,降低其维护成本.
权威著作:
Author: Martin Fowler
